* READ ALL OF THIS CAREFULLY BEFORE MOVING ON! * Start by going to the Edit your profile ( https://banat.groups.io/g/everybody/editprofile ) * There you must add your name , and optionally upload your picture and anything else that you want others see. * *Under Profile Privacy* select Other Members of your group so that you can be found by other Banat Members * Scroll to the bottom of the page and click on *Update Group Profile at the bottom* * You will now see *Directory* at the left side of the screen. *Clicking this will show all of your fellow Banat Members* Your name is important so others know who they are taking with and so we can provide support! Also, please note *your first email post will be held for moderation*. This is a recommended procedure to help eliminate spam. Your subsequent posts will automatically be sent to the List and kept on the website.I recommend that you also explore the Chat and Hashtag features. Chats can be set up to discuss specific topics with other List Members. Hashtags are an easy way to set up discussions on major topics such as specific villages or surnames. The RootsWeb Archive of all previous postings to this list can be viewed or searched via this link: Banat Rootsweb Archive ( https://lists.rootsweb.com/hyperkitty/list/banat.rootsweb.com/2020/1/ ) (you may need a Rootsweb login for access) If you have any questions, you can contact the *List Manager ( everybody+owner@banat.groups.io )* or post a message to the List. Hello List Members, Groups.io allows the creation of 'sub-groups'. The purpose of sub-groups is to permit specialized discussions about a broad range of topics. Instead of the # (hashtags) used in the everybody@banat.groups.io, the new sub-group is named recipes@banat.groups.io This is where Members should share recipes and discuss them in the future. Shortly, all Banat List Members will receive an invitation to the new sub-group. If you do NOT wish to join, simply delete the email. If you DO wish to join, please accept the invitation to join he new sub-group. And, you will be able to subscribe or unsubscribe in the future by going to: Subscribe: recipes+subscribe@banat.groups.io Unsubscribe: recipes+unsubscribe@banat.groups.io There is another technical reason for this split; the free version of groups.io only allows a limited amount of data (attachments) to be posted in each group. So that we don't run out of space on the Banat List, please use the new sub-group for recipes and discussions of D-S food traditions. The Banat and now the recipes sub-group Lists are on a paid-for level of groups.io service so that more information can be posted, and so I can more efficiently manage the Lists. The creation of sub-groups that extend the amount of attachments allowed under the plan is also an added benefit.
